    Question to anybody…
    As of March 1st, it is my understanding that Massachusetts MMA will be regulated. Rumor has it that there will be no more amateur fights. The state will not issue licenses to anybody over 35 years old to fight unless they are grandfathered in. Is there any truth to this or is it just a rumor?
    Input would be appreciated.

    I was informed of a Commission meeting Sat., Mar 13 at 9am at the D orchester armory.The address is 70 Victory Rd. If enough people show maybe the commission would accept some input regarding the new rules and regs including the outrageuos hikes in required insurance. At the very least it would show the committment we have to make MMA continue in Ma.
